In logic and mathematics, a formal proof or derivation is a finite sequence of sentences (called well-formed formulas in the case of a formal language ), each of which is an axiom, an assumption, or follows from the preceding sentences in the sequence by a rule of inference. By the definition of angle bisector, angle TQS is congruent to angle .A paragraph proof can be written in paragraph form. The statements and reasons in a paragraph proof are written in sentences, using words to explain the logical flow of the argument.
